This well-maintained, peaceful site on a working farm offers spacious, fully-serviced pitches with lovely countryside views. Facilities, including unique toilet sheds and a dog wash, are consistently praised for cleanliness. Guests appreciate the informative welcome packs and the freedom to choose their pitch. While showers are a short walk away, the tranquil atmosphere and ideal location for exploring the Yorkshire Dales make it a highly recommended destination.

Liked This is a small, quite site on a farm. All the pitches are are fully serviced. The toilet facilities are basic, but are kept spotless throughout the day. The pitches are hugh and you spread out, ideal for longer stays. The site is protected from the elements by trees round the parameter. This was appreciated during storm Floris.
Disliked It's a bit of a trek if you want a shower, but the pitches are serviced so using your own facilities for was washing is recommended. Due to the hugh size of the pitches, some will require longer water and waste connections.
I tried the aerial connection provided, but it did not deliver a signal.
